Common use of Nonseverability of Plan Provisions Clause in Contracts

Nonseverability of Plan Provisions. If, prior to Confirmation, any term or provision of the Plan is held by the Bankruptcy Court to be invalid, void, or unenforceable, the Bankruptcy Court shall have the power, with the consent of each of the Debtors, CEC, the Requisite Consenting Bank Creditors, the Requisite Consenting Bond Creditors, the Requisite Consenting SGN Creditors, the Second Priority Noteholders Committee, and the Unsecured Creditors Committee, to alter and interpret such term or provision to make it valid or enforceable to the maximum extent practicable, consistent with the original purpose of the term or provision held to be invalid, void, or unenforceable, and such term or provision shall then be applicable as altered or interpreted. Notwithstanding any such holding, alteration, or interpretation, the remainder of the terms and provisions of the Plan will remain in full force and effect and will in no way be affected, impaired, or invalidated by such holding, alteration, or interpretation. The Confirmation Order shall constitute a judicial determination and shall provide that each term and provision of the Plan, as it may have been altered or interpreted in accordance with the foregoing, is: (1) valid and enforceable pursuant to its terms; (2) integral to the Plan and may not be deleted or modified without the consent of the Debtors, CEC, the Requisite Consenting Bank Creditors, the Requisite Consenting Bond Creditors, the Requisite Consenting SGN Creditors, the Second Priority Noteholders Committee, and the Unsecured Creditors Committee; and (3) nonseverable and mutually dependent.
